Meaning & History
Georgiou (Greek: Γεωργίου) is a Greek patronymic surname meaning "son of Georgios." The suffix -ou indicates genitive case, a common formation in Greek surnames, comparable to -son in English or -ić in Serbian. The root name George derives from the Greek Γεώργιος (Georgios), which combines γῆ (ge, "earth") and ἔργον (ergon, "work"), thus meaning "farmer, earthworker."
Notable Bearers
Numerous individuals have carried the surname Georgiou across various fields. In sports, Australian rules footballer Alex Georgiou (born 1990) and his contemporary John Georgiou (born 1975) have represented the sport, while Greek footballer Fotis Georgiou (born 1988) played in the Greek Super League. In economics and politics, Andreas Georgiou (born 1960) served as chief of Greece's national statistical agency, and Byron Georgiou (born 1950s) is an American lawyer and activist. The arts include Chourmouzios Georgiou (c. 1770–1840), a Greek composer and music teacher, and Eleni Georgiou (born 1985), an Olympic synchronized swimmer. The notorious mercenary Costas Georgiou (1951–1976), known as "Colonel Callan," was a British-Cypriot who fought in the Angolan Civil War.
Distribution and Variants
The surname is overwhelmingly concentrated in Greece and Cyprus, but diaspora communities have carried it worldwide, notably in the United Kingdom, Australia, and the United States. Related surnames include the Armenian Gevorgian and Gevorgyan, Bulgarian Georgiev and Georgieva, and Serbian Đurić, as well as Greek variants such as Georgaki (feminine), Georgiadi, and Georgiadis.
Cultural Significance
The name George holds immense significance in Christianity due to Saint George, a 3rd-century Roman soldier and martyr, venerated as a dragon-slayer and patron saint of England, Portugal, Georgia, and many other regions. Greek naming traditions often pass down the name Georgios through generations, making Georgiou one of the most common Greek surnames.
